Kubernetes核心概念有哪些

2023-04-13 23:02:00 概念 核心 有哪些

Kubernetes是一个开源的容器编排调度系统,用于自动化部署、扩展和管理应用程序容器。它为应用程序提供了一种可靠、可扩展的架构,可以帮助开发人员更轻松地将代码部署到生产环境中。

Kubernetes的核心概念包括:

1. Pods:Pod是Kubernetes中的最小部署单位,它是一组相关容器的集合,这些容器共享存储和网络资源。

2. Labels:Label是一组键值对,可以用于标识Kubernetes中的资源,例如Pods、Services等。

3. Replication Controller:Replication Controller是Kubernetes中用于管理Pod副本的资源。它可以保证某个Pod的副本总数始终符合预期,并在某个Pod失败后自动重新创建它。

4. Service:Service是一种Kubernetes资源,可以用于将一组Pods作为一个逻辑服务对外暴露。

5. Volume:Volume是Kubernetes中用于存储数据的资源。它可以帮助开发人员将数据持久化存储在Kubernetes集群中,供应用程序使用。

6. Namespace:Namespace是Kubernetes中用于对资源进行逻辑隔离的机制。它可以帮助开发人员将集群中的资源分组,便于管理和使用。

相关文章